Perfection in flower bulbs

Teeuwen & Zn. B.V., a modern flower bulb nursery in Breezand (North Holland), cultivates approximately 85 hectares of daffodils, crocuses, alliums, irises, muscari, tulips, and callas. For generations, they have strived for perfection: a wide assortment, carefully grown on the best sandy soils, delivered in top quality to customers at home and abroad.

Their mission aligns seamlessly with BBLeap’s vision: Clean Food, Clean World. Growing flower bulbs healthily with an eye for their environment, wasting fewer resources, and contributing to more sustainable agriculture.

Confidence in the sprayer of the future

Peter and his son Mark are responsible for the spraying operations. When their 17-year-old field sprayer needed replacement, they made a clear choice: investing in a future-oriented solution.

“In consultation with Hollands Noordkop and BBLeap, we decided on the ‘Evolutionary,’ our self-propelled field sprayer, fully controlled by BBLeap’s LeapBox,” Peter explains.

What no longer worked

Where the old machine was not always accurate enough, BBLeap now shows what precision truly means. The LeapBox controls not only the pulsating nozzle technology but also the boom height control, balance, and rinsing program.

“The system is always perfect in its application, and we always come out right.” – Peter Teeuwen

The solution: LeapBox & LeapSpace

Since the Teeuwen family began working with BBLeap, they experience the power of Excellent Spraying in practice every day:

  • Choosing the right droplet size without losing application volume or speed → always perfect coverage.
  • With 22.5 cm nozzle spacing, the path between the beds no longer needs to be sprayed → immediate 12% savings.
  • The ability to perform spot spraying and, soon, plant-specific applications.

Our dream has come true

Thanks to the collaboration with Hollands Noordkop, Dronebotics, Mechan Group, and BBLeap consultant Koen Voordendag, the Teeuwens were already able to use task maps via drone flights for targeted weed control in 2024.

“The grass patches were mapped out, the task maps were prepared in LeapSpace, and we could easily select the right one in the cabin. The result was excellent: savings on products and more vital crops,” says Mark. 

With this, our dream from a few years ago has come true!” – Mark Teeuwen

Ready for plant-specific spraying

The next step is to extend the experience gained to their entire cultivation. Thanks to the 22.5 cm nozzle spacing in bed cultivation, the Teeuwens can now develop an action plan for plant- and species-specific applications.

“This is going to help us work even more purposefully and allow our crops to benefit maximally,” says Mark.
